FDA food facility registration renewal is mandatory every two years. In the 2019 renewal cycle, FDA cancelled 47,635 facility registrations because they failed to renew by the deadline.

The Renewal Process
Renewal is done online through the FDA FURLS system. It involves verifying facility information, checking DUNS number accuracy, and updating US Agent details.
